Thursday, March 9 • 10:00am - 10:45am
Picture IT!

Presenters will encourage educators to embrace the integration of technology and picture books in all grade levels. Participants will leave the session armed with a list of picture books, each aligned to grade levels and standards along with related technology activities. During the session, participants will be immersed in a hands on activity involving LEGOs. Using the LEGO masterpieces and a picture book, participants will be reminded we are all unique learners. Building on that message, we will write an acrostic poem that describes who we are and what makes us special. In the end, attendees will share their individual poems utilizing Flip (the "artist" formally known as Flipgrid 🙂).
